Porch side crossing window

I have a small Avondale caravan and would like to buy a porch for 3 season use. But virtually all porches are of a size and shape where the sides will cross a window on the caravan. I am concerned that in some conditions movement of the porch side will cause the window to become marked and/or the porch side to become worn. Am I worrying unnecessarily? Is there something I can do to prevent this occurring?
 
have the same problem with my avondale osprey,if you miss the window out it goes to far round the awning rail and if you cover the window the door catches the awnind side.i have it slightly on the window,as long as the pad covers the window its ok,never had a problem yet
 
I have the same problem, the porch awning comes down half way across the small kitchen window of my Swift Challenger. Have not had any problems with the set up though.
